The AFL wishes to advise the match review panel has reviewed the final match played from the weekend, between Carlton and the Geelong Cats.

No charges have been laid.

Incidents assessed
Contact between Carlton’s Dennis Armfield and umpire Chris Donlon was assessed. The panel said that umpire Donlon stepped into the path of player Armfield as the Carlton player was leading for the ball. Armfield pulled up to try and prevent contact being made between the pair. It was the view of the panel the player did all he could to minimise contact and no further action would be taken.
